Welcome to the Miyako Hotel Hakata, an impressive 5-star haven nestled in the vibrant city of Fukuoka! Just 0.8mi from the bustling heart of the city, this hotel makes it a breeze to explore the sights and sounds of local culture. Imagine waking up to a delightful breakfast and soaking in the luxurious atmosphere of a stay that starts at just $216 per night. The address alone, Hakata-Ku Hakataeki-Higashi 2-1-1, will have you feeling like a local in no time!

Dive into a plethora of amenities designed to pamper you from head to toe! Why not take a refreshing dip in the outdoor swimming pool, or unwind in the soothing hot spring bath—all for free, of course! For the ultimate indulgence, you can treat yourself to a spa session, relax in the steam room or sauna, or enjoy a meal at the on-site restaurant. With free WiFi, 24-hour room service, and wheelchair accessibility, your comfort is our priority. Guests rave about the soundproof rooms equipped with air conditioning, bathtubs, and extra-long beds, ensuring every night is filled with restful bliss.

Miyako Fukuoka combines comfort, convenience, and excellent location. It boasts an unbeatable location right beside Hakata Station with B1 connection via exit East 7 of the airport trainline. The room is clean, comfortable and spacious enough to ensure a relaxing stay. Its proximity to transport hubs allows easy access to Fukuoka's attractions and beyond. A standout addition is the new McDonald located on the B1 floor, offering convenience for a quick meal or snack. This is our family's repeated stay and top choice for future ones.

Room price is slightly high. Will be perfect if coin laundry is provided.

The Miyako Hotel is located directly across the street from Hakata Station. It is also connected underground to Hakata Station. The rooms were very nice (we had two rooms). I liked the iPad to control the lighting, AC, do not disturb/make up room, etc. The tv had lots of channels available. The hotel WiFi was high-speed--I could text videos almost instantly. I also liked that you could tap your room key in the elevator, which would take you to your floor without pressing the floor button. The front desk, bell services, and housekeeping did a great job; they were helpful and courteous.

The temperature in room 904 did not adjust well, despite changing the temperature control. There was no problem adjusting the temperature in room 903.

Miyako Hotel Hakata's location was great. Once your step out of Hakata Station at L1, Chikushi Gate which is the East, you will see the hotel directing in front of you. However you may also enter via B1, somehow found it to be a roundabout way. But it is linked to the subway and JR stations. The breakfast was served on the 13th floor which is the top floor. There are 2 breakfast sets every morning either American or Japanese. I find the omelette in the American set too much for me. I like the Japanese set better, although it means I was eating rice every morning but the food was just right for me. There were also fruit juices, coffee and tea but everything is prepared only when you are there so the food was warm to my liking. It is not buffet-style. It is all served as a set to your table. Also both indoor and outdoor onsen are on the 13th floor but not visible when you go for your breakfast.

Unlike the Miyako in Kyoto, this 208-room property is not associated with Westin/Marriott. The hotel is relatively new, around four years old when writing this. We picked the Miyako Hotel Hakata for its excellent location right adjacent to the Hakata train station. The reception is on the third floor. The staff is friendly and professional, and the rooms are excellent - very spacious and bright. Fully equipped with any amenities you might need and with fantastic beds and pillows. The lights, curtains and drapes are controlled by a tablet on a bedside table. The hotel features a lovely outdoor pool on the top floor amd also has a good restaurant for breakfast and dinner. We tried the ten course dinner and it was very good. When in Fukuoka we will pick the Miyako again. One of the top hotels we have stayed at during our many hotel nights in Japan.
